Community pharmaceuticals - expenditure trends
24 November 2017
A review of community pharmaceutical expenditure trends shows a drop in the proportion of the health budget devoted to pharmaceutical purchasing. Inflation, population growth and a widening of purchase responsibility means that PHARMAC has effectively a little more than half the portion of the health budget it had a decade ago for community pharmaceuticals. PHARMAC needs a $600m boost to keep up with the increase in funding to DHBs.
